10 Army personnel killed as vehicle plunges into deep gorge in J&K's Doda

The bulletproof vehicle was carrying 17 Army personnel and was heading towards a high-altitude post when suddenly its driver lost control and the vehicle plunged into a 200-foot-deep gorge.

PTC Web Desk: At least 10 Army personnel lost their lives and seven others were injured after a military vehicle plunged into a deep gorge in the Bhaderwah area of Doda district in Jammu and Kashmir on Thursday. According to officials, the vehicle was carrying 17 soldiers and was en route to a high-altitude post when the driver reportedly lost control.

The vehicle skidded off the road and fell nearly 200 feet into a gorge at Khanni Top along the Bhaderwah–Chamba interstate road. Rescue teams from the Army and Jammu and Kashmir Police immediately launched a joint operation despite challenging terrain and adverse weather conditions. Initially, four soldiers were confirmed dead, but the death toll later increased as the rescue operation progressed.


Several of the injured sustained critical injuries and were airlifted to the Udhampur military hospital for specialised medical treatment. First aid was administered at the accident site before the injured personnel were evacuated.

Senior officials said rescue efforts continued for several hours due to the difficult location of the accident site.
